Tableaux Excel : Remplissage automatique via une macro Excel

Table des matières

Comment remplir automatiquement les cellules avec des valeurs via VBA

Pour copier rapidement une formule ou un nombre dans une plage entière dans Excel, utilisez la fonction Remplissage automatique. C'est la possibilité de copier une plage de cellules en faisant glisser avec la souris.

Vous pouvez également utiliser cette option avec le langage macro Excel VBA. La macro suivante montre comment procéder :

Sous-remplissage automatique ()
Avec ActiveSheet
.Range ("a1"). FormulaLocal = "= nombre aléatoire ()"
.Range ("A1 : A10").
Terminer par
Fin du sous-marin

La macro écrit d'abord la formule RANDOM dans la cellule A1 du tableau actif, puis extrait cette formule dans toute la plage de cellules A1 : A10. La figure suivante montre à quoi ressemble le résultat :

Pour faire le remplissage dans d'autres directions, remplacez Remplissez par Remplir (remplir vers le haut), RemplirGauche (remplir à gauche) ou Remplir à droite (remplir à droite).

Astuce : Si vous souhaitez savoir comment utiliser le langage macro VBA et comment saisir et démarrer des macros dans Excel, vous trouverez une brève description ici :

www.exceldaily.de/excel-makros-vba/artikel/d/
donc-entrez-les-macros-dans-excel-a.html

Vous contribuerez au développement du site, partager la page avec vos amis

wave wave wave wave wave